Leeds Table £26m+ Bid for Igor Paixao

Igor Paixao (Feyenoord)
July 2025

Leeds United have submitted a bid over £26m for Feyenoord winger Igor Paixao, including add-ons. Marseille previously stalled on a similar offer, allowing Leeds to re-enter the race.
Negotiations are ongoing, with the player under contract until 2029. Leeds have already met with Paixao’s representatives and are optimistic. They hope to strike a deal before Marseille regroups. Paixao remains a priority target for Leeds’ Premier League campaign.

Brentford Resist Newcastle Move for Wissa

Yoane Wissa (Brentford)
July 2025

Brentford have rejected Newcastle’s £25m bid for Yoane Wissa, who wants to leave following Bryan Mbeumo’s exit. The club is unwilling to lose another key player and hasn’t set a public price.
After multiple departures, Brentford fear losing attacking balance. Newcastle rate Wissa as Isak’s backup and prefer not to overspend. They remain interested in Leipzig’s Benjamin Sesko should Isak leave. Ipswich’s Omari Hutchinson is also on Brentford’s radar for reinforcement.

Antony Draws Saudi Interest Amid Uncertain Future

Antony (Manchester United)
July 2025

Antony’s future remains unclear, with Saudi clubs now seriously interested. While Real Betis and Bayer Leverkusen explored options, only Betis made contact for a potential loan, but United prefer a permanent sale. Antony wants to stay in Europe.
Leverkusen publicly distanced themselves, and Bayern seek a left-winger. With no solid bids yet, Antony may soon consider Saudi offers. He impressed last season on loan at Betis, scoring nine goals and assisting five in 26 matches.

Kuminga Standoff Freezes Warriors’ Offseason

Jonathan Kuminga (Golden State Warriors)
July 2025

Restricted free agent Jonathan Kuminga has rejected Golden State’s latest contract offer, prolonging a tense standoff. He’s exploring sign-and-trade options while keeping Golden State’s $7.9M qualifying offer open as leverage for long-term control and starter guarantees.
Kuminga seeks a featured role, which Phoenix and Sacramento have pitched. The Warriors demand a young player and a first-round pick—terms Phoenix can’t match. Golden State’s offseason plans, including targets like Al Horford and Seth Curry, remain stalled until the situation resolves.

Wrexham Sign Forest Midfielder O’Brien

Lewis O’Brien (Nottingham Forest > Wrexham)
July 2025

Wrexham have signed midfielder Lewis O’Brien from Nottingham Forest for an undisclosed fee. The 26-year-old joins on a three-year deal after limited appearances with Forest and multiple loan stints in England and the U.S.
O’Brien made just 17 appearances for Forest since their promotion. He spent time on loan at Swansea, LAFC, DC United, and Middlesbrough. Wrexham secured him permanently to boost their midfield with top-tier experience.

Kamara Extends Aston Villa Stay Until 2030

Boubacar Kamara (Aston Villa)
July 2025

Aston Villa midfielder Boubacar Kamara has signed a contract extension keeping him at Villa Park until 2030. He had two years left on his original deal and was weighing his future based on Champions League qualification.
Despite missing out on the final Champions League spot, Villa convinced Kamara to commit long-term. The club’s faith in his development and future role proved key in sealing the extension, according to The Athletic.

Villa Block Man United Move for Watkins

Ollie Watkins (Aston Villa)
July 2025

Aston Villa have made it clear that striker Ollie Watkins is not for sale despite Manchester United’s interest. United also ruled out signing Alexander Isak, Sesko, or Jackson after sealing deals for Mbeumo and Cunha.
Villa told United Watkins is untouchable, regardless of price. Meanwhile, Isak has reportedly expressed interest in exploring new options. United will now consider alternative targets to avoid overspending after already investing £130m in their frontline.

Arsenal Sign Mosquera from Valencia

Cristhian Mosquera (Valencia > Arsenal)
July 2025

Arsenal have signed 21-year-old centre-back Cristhian Mosquera from Valencia for at least £13m. The Spanish defender signed a five-year deal and joined the squad in Singapore after completing his medical in London.
The fee could rise via performance add-ons. Valencia confirmed Mosquera refused to renew, insisting on joining Arsenal exclusively. Mosquera called it an unmissable opportunity and praised Arsenal’s size and heritage after arriving with his family.

Wolves Complete Signing of Jhon Arias

Jhon Arias (Fluminense > Wolverhampton Wanderers)
July 2025

Wolverhampton Wanderers have signed Colombian attacker Jhon Arias from Fluminense on a four-year deal, with an option to extend for another 12 months. He becomes Wolves’ latest addition in their efforts to boost their frontline.
Arias’ arrival brings creativity and pace from Brazil’s top flight. The deal was finalized after smooth negotiations between both clubs, with Wolves acting quickly to secure the winger ahead of rival European interest.

Leeds Land Lyon Goalkeeper Lucas Perri

Lucas Perri (Lyon > Leeds United)
July 2025

Leeds United have reached an £15.6m (€18m) agreement with Lyon to sign Brazilian goalkeeper Lucas Perri. Personal terms have been finalized and the transfer will make him the club’s seventh summer signing under Daniel Farke.
Perri will undergo a medical in Germany, where Leeds are holding their pre-season training camp. The deal strengthens Leeds’ options in goal as they prepare for their return to the Premier League after promotion last season.
